The force on a charge moving with velocity v in a magnetic field B is half of the maximum force when the angle between v and B is
  • A. 90o
  • B. 45o
  • C. 30o
  • D. 0o

The maximum kinetic energy of the photoelectron emitted from a metal surface is 0.34eV. If the work function of the metal surface is 1.83eV,find the stopping potential.
  • A. 2.17V
  • B. 1.49V
  • C. 1.09V
  • D. 0.34V

When an alternating current given by I = 10sin (120π)t passes through a 12Ω resistor, the power dissipated in the resistor is

  • A. 1200W
  • B. 600W
  • C. 120W
  • D. 30W

In a semi conductor junction diode, as the depletion or barrier layer is forward-biased, the layer

  • A. widens
  • B. narrows
  • C. remains constant
  • D. widens then narrows

The major difference between a pure semiconductor and a pure metal is that
  • A. metals are harder than semiconductor
  • B. while resistance of metals decrease with temperature , the reverse is the case for semiconductor
  • C. the resistance of metals increases with temperature, while for semiconductors, it is the reverse
  • D. metals have forbidden gaps while semiconductors have not
